Haywood Waterways 13th Annual Plunge!

Saturday, February 8, 2025
Lake Junaluska Pool
11:30am to 1:00pm

On February 8th, 2025, Haywood Waterways Association will once again be “Freezin’ for a Reason” and host its biggest fundraiser of the year to support its environmental education programs, including the award-winning Kids in the Creek. After just celebrating its 27th year, this multi-week program is a wonderful example of community partnership and support with the goal to educate, inspire, and engage the next generation of environmental leaders and stewards.
